What is Splinterlands?

Splinterlands is an online collectible card game using blockchain technology. Every card in the game is owned as a non-fungible token (NFT) and is traded using similar features to c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um. If you’ve ever played collectible trading card games like Magic: The Gathering, Pokémon or Yu-Gi-Oh!, you’ll find a similar experience, but through a web browser and blockchain wallet.

This week, the ruleset we have to introduce for this challenge is the Lost Legendaries ruleset, which prohibits the use of legendary cards in battle. The summoners are still available, so it only affects units. Yep, that's it, I think the Legendaries are pretty tired of carrying the battles and went on vacation, so it's time for the Epics units to take command.

There will be no monsters available with the Bloodlust ability to use in this ruleset, as all of them (except some gladius cards) are legendary.

Sadly, there won't be many combos with the Weapons Training ability, as there are only 3 non-legendary monsters with this ability, all of them rebellion cards.


Now let's analyze a Brawl battle in the Diamond league, Wild format, only with Alpha, Beta and Untamed cards allowed:
Vettev (Team Possible) vs LealHarold (Immortal Gods 4)!



348 x218.png

In addition to the Lost Legendaries ruleset, all monsters will gain +2 armor thanks to the Armored Up ruleset. And magic attacks will hit armor before reducing the unit's health due to the Weak Magic ruleset.



a.png

The first player, Vettev, decides to choose Lorna Shine as his summoner, allowing him to use the light element cards, and giving all his units the Divine Shield ability, meaning that the first damage they take will be ignored ( poison still causes damage ).

In the frontline position, Silvershield Paladin, will be the main tank and will take reduced damage from melee and ranged attacks by 50%. Additionally, when hit with a magic attack, it will deal half the magic damage (rounded up) back to the attacker.

In the second position, Furious Chicken, which is at max lvl and therefore damages enemies if it can attack, still costs free mana, so even if it doesn't make its attack, it can act as a bait unit. If for some reason it's not at full health, the chicken gains 50% bonus melee attack and speed.

In the third position, Silvershield Bard, which only costs 1 mana, cannot attack from this position, but in the meantime it will remove all negative effects on the friendly unit that is in the first position each round. And it will give its units +1 Speed thanks to its Swiftness ability.

In the fourth position, Divine Healer, who will restore one-third of the max health of the friendly unit in the first position each round. Additionally, it will Slow the enemy units by -1 Speed.

In the fifth position, Herbalist who, like his Silvershield ally, will clear negative effects on the unit in the first position. And heals the friendly backline unit that has taken the most damage for one-third of their max health, each round.

In the last position, Evangelist, the last ranged unit of the team, who when attacking the flying monsters, snares them, removing their flying ability (these attacks cannot miss). While Evangelist is alive, she will increase the attack of her melee allies by +1. And finally she will reduce the armor of the enemy units by -2 due to her Rust ability.


v0.png


a1.png

The second player, LealHarold, decides to use Daria, the dragon summoner, as he plans to use melee monsters and Daria increases the attack of all melee units by +1.

Play with only 4 monsters, all melee and human units. In the first position choose Hugo Strongsword who not only has the Shield ability but also the healing ability.

The next unit will be Silvershield Assassin, who will attack the last unit on the enemy team twice per round and will have a 50% chance to apply Poison on each attack.

Like his opponent in the third position, uses Silvershield Bard, but it's only at level 4 and doesn't have the Swiftness ability.

And in the last position, Armorsmith, who will repair a third max of an ally's armor each round.

This is one of the battles that shows that having cards at their highest level is not always going to win against low level monsters.

I think Vettev was overconfident in this battle (who knows, maybe not), as he used 3 support cards that lacked damage just to help his tank monster and only one monster that had decent damage in the last position.

LealHarold also used a Shield unit in the first position, but only 2 support units, and the Assassin who was literally the only card in the battle that destroyed units. Since the assassin focused on defeating the units behind first, to finally finish off the monster on the frontline. LealHarold won the battle with low level units and with a powerful strategy.
